Decadent Chocolate Tunnel Fudge Cake
This Decadent Chocolate Tunnel Fudge Cake is an irresistible dessert that perfectly marries rich chocolate flavor with a creamy surprise. Moist and flavorful, this bundt cake is made with high-quality cocoa powder and brewed coffee for a deep, indulgent chocolate experience. The luscious cream cheese filling studded with chocolate chips and flaked coconut adds a delightful softness and texture, creating a surprising tunnel of flavor with every slice. Topped with a glossy chocolate glaze that enhances its dessert status, this cake is perfect for special occasions or a delightful treat after dinner.

Ingredients
Decadent Chocolate Tunnel Fudge Cake instructions

Ingredients

sugar 2 1/4 cups (divided)
vegetable oil 1 cup
eggs 2 large
all-purpose flour 3 cups
baking cocoa 3/4 cup
baking powder 2 teaspoons
baking soda 2 teaspoons
salt 1 1/2 teaspoons
brewed coffee 1 cup (very strong)
buttermilk 1 cup
chopped pecans 1/2 cup
vanilla extract 2 teaspoons (divided)
cream cheese 8 ounces (softened)
egg 1 (for filling)
flaked coconut 1/2 cup
semi-sweet chocolate chips 1 cup
butter or margarine 2 tablespoons (melted)
powdered sugar 1 cup
baking cocoa (for glaze) 3 tablespoons
hot water 1-3 tablespoons (very)

Instructions

1
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and position the oven rack in the second-lowest position.
2
Generously grease and flour a 12-cup bundt pan to ensure easy release after baking.
3
In a large mixing bowl, combine 2 cups of sugar with vegetable oil and eggs. Beat at high speed using an electric mixer for about 1 minute until well mixed.
4
In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t until fully combined.
5
In another small bowl, mix the brewed coffee and buttermilk until well combined.
6
Gradually add the dry flour mixture and the coffee mixture to the oil mixture, beating at medium speed for 3 minutes until the batter is smooth and well incorporated.
7
Fold in the chopped pecans and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ract, stirring gently to combine.
8
Pour half of the chocolate cake batter into the prepared bundt pan, spreading it evenly.
9
For the cream cheese filling, in a medium b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with a mixer on medium speed until fluffy. Gradually add the remaining 1/4 cup of sugar and the second egg, mixing just until blended.
10
Stir in the remaining 1 teaspoon of vanilla, flaked coconut, and chocolate chips until evenly mixed.
11
Spoon the cream cheese mixture over the chocolate batter in the bundt pan, making sure to leave a 1/2-inch border around the center and edges for the top layer.
12
Carefully pour the remaining chocolate batter over the cream cheese layer, ensuring it is covered well.
13
Bake in the preheated oven for 1 hour and 10 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
14
Once baked, let the cake cool in the pan on a wire rack for 15 minutes before gently removing it from the pan. Allow it to cool completely on the wire rack.
15
To prepare the chocolate glaze, melt the butter in a saucepan over low heat. Stir in the powdered sugar, 1 tablespoon of hot water, and the 2 teaspoons of vanilla until the mixture is smooth. Adjust the consistency by adding more hot water as needed.
16
Once the cake is completely cooled, drizzle the chocolate glaze over the top, allowing it to cascade down the sides for an enticing finish.
